SAGADA, Mountain Province – The municipal government disclosed that the daily tourist arrivals in this mystical town is still manageable which is helping in the gradual and safe revival of the industry and the local economy which had been heavily impacted by the ongoing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ic.
Mayor James Pooten stated that since the municipal government started allowing the entry of tourists in the municipality, there had been s significant improvement in the economic activities of the people, especially by the tourism-related establishments as they are getting a fair share from the visitors that are booking their visit to the locality through the established online registration platform.
Mayor Pooten admitted that the daily tourist arrivals in the municipality reached its peak during the Good Friday where there were some 1,900 documented visitors to the town.
Earlier, the municipal inter-agency task force for the management of emerging infectious diseases pegged the limit of daily tourist arrivals at 3,200 following the downgrading of the province’s alert level over the past several months which enticed nature lovers to make it a point to have their much-awaited trip to Sagada.
According to him, tourism and other related businesses serve as the town’s major economic driver that is why the municipal government, in coordination with concerned government agencies, worked hard to equip local tourism industry stakeholders to be resilient in coping up with the challenges of the transition to the better normal after the pandemic shall have been contained.
Pooten expressed his gratitude to the municipal tourism industry stakeholders for bearing the heavy impact of the pandemic and remaining to be confident on the bright prospects for recovery that is now being gradually realized with the easing up of the prevailing community quarantine restrictions that will pave the way for the movement of people.
He stipulated that numerous visitors are eager to visit the various tourist destinations in the municipality and witness the changes over the past 2 years of the pandemic.
Sagada is one of the most frequented places in the Cordillera because of its numerous natural sceneries where nature lovers want to spend their well-deserved.
The municipal chief executive admitted that the daily tourist arrivals had not been exceeding 1,000 that is why the municipal government remains optimistic that the local tourism industry will regain its vibrance within the next several months to allow the stakeholders to recover from the heavy impact of the pandemic.
